A leading defence organisation in Gateshead is looking for an experienced Integrated Logistics Support (ILS) Engineer to take ownership of ILS delivery across major Naval programmes. This role sits at the heart of long-term system supportability, ensuring all customer and contractual requirements are met while shaping effective through-life support strategies.
Key Responsibilities
Lead and manage ILS activities across high-profile Naval projects.
Ensure full compliance with customer, contractual and industry standards.
Collaborate closely with engineering, project and customer teams to deliver robust through-life support solutions.
Oversee technical publications, codification, spares modelling and reliability analysis.
Act as a subject matter expert on ILS processes, standards and toolsets.
Essential Skills & Experience
Strong understanding of systems engineering, product development and through-life support lifecycles.
In-depth knowledge of ILS standards such as Def Stan 00-600, ASD S3000L, JSP 886, Def Con 117, and familiarity with defence customer environments.
Hands-on experience with technical publications, particularly ASD S1000D .
Knowledge of NATO Codification and Spares Modelling .
Experience using reliability modelling tools such as ReliaSoft XFMEA, BlockSim, or equivalent.
